Doctor Who: City of Death (4)
Overview
Scaroth is determined to go back 400 million years in time to prevent a mistake. But the Doctor must stop him – because the consequences would be disastrous.

City of Death (4) is Episode 8 in Season 17 of Doctor Who. It aired on 1979-10-20. The runtime is 25 min.
